ESSENTIAL DUTIES:

  • Develop and maintain long-term, trust-based partnerships with key client stakeholders.
  • Meet with customers to review project sites and develop solutions.
  • Establish a clear and mutually agreed-upon scope of work prior to project initiation.
  • Walk completed projects with the customer to ensure satisfaction and identify future opportunities.

Project Initiation & Documentation

  • Confirm project scope, review construction documents, and distribute all relevant information to the project team and subcontractors.
  • Establish and maintain organized project documentation systems, including Bluebeam sessions, schedules, drawings, specifications, RFIs, submittals, QA/QC records, and correspondence.
  • Develop and maintain project schedules, manpower plans, and procurement timelines to ensure timely availability of materials, equipment, and labor.
  • Oversee procurement activities by reviewing vendor/subcontractor proposals, issuing purchase orders, and ensuring materials comply with drawings, specifications, and approved submittals.
  • Prepare and process all project documentation such as change orders, vendor quotes, RFIs, invoices, and pricing impacts.

Project Management & Coordination

  • Support day‑to‑day project execution, scheduling, and coordination across internal teams and subcontractors.
  • Coordinate facility shutdowns and ensure adherence to safety protocols, including daily PTPs and weekly safety meetings.
  • Collaborate with field leadership to manage installation activities, equipment rentals, QA/QC updates, and issue resolution.
  • Inspect and verify delivered equipment, document discrepancies, and manage corrective actions.
  • Maintain records such as safety certifications, QA/QC documentation, jobsite photos, crane plans, and GC communication.
  • Lead mechanical HVAC and plumbing project delivery—including mission-critical/data center work—ensuring compliance with safety, quality, and code requirements.
  • Oversee installation and commissioning of mechanical systems including HVAC equipment, chilled water systems, hydronic systems, and domestic water systems.
  • Track project budgets, forecasts, and financial performance, providing updates to internal and external stakeholders.
  • Conduct project meetings and communicate progress regarding schedule, budget, procurement, and scope changes.
  • Manage project closeout, including as‑builts, O&M manuals, startup records, and warranty documents.

Qualifications

  • 5+ years of commercial mechanical project management experience (HVAC and/or plumbing).
  • Strong technical knowledge of mechanical and plumbing systems and building codes.
  • Experience with data center mechanical systems : chilled water plants, HVAC equipment, units, economizers, BMS/controls coordination, etc.
  • Ability to manage multiple projects in a fast‑paced, high‑demand environment.
  • Proficient with project management software and Microsoft Office Suite, and Procore.
  • Excellent communication, leadership, and organizational skills.
  • OSHA 30 certification .
  • Bachelor’s degree in construction management, Mechanical Engineering, or related field (or equivalent experience).
